Title: | Modelling costs and load uncertainties in optimal power flow studies |
Issue Date: | 2008 |
Abstract: | Modeling uncertainties in power systems has long interested researchers. Nowadays, as in 70s, the volatility associated with generation or fuel prices, for one side, and the uncertainties related with load forecasting and generation capacity, for another, places a new emphasis on this kind of problems. As a result of this renewed interest, in this paper we are enlarging the original Fuzzy Optimal Power Flow, FOPF, model in order to consider not only load uncertainties, but also uncertainties in generation or fuel prices, specified using trapezoidal fuzzy numbers. This new approach is based on multiparametric linear programming techniques that lead to the identification of a number of critical regions covering all the uncertainty space. This contributes to build more accurate membership functions of all variables, namely generations, branch flows and power not supplied. |
